Using Autonomous Transactions
The transaction is a sequence of SQL statements that does a logical unit of work. Frequently, one transaction starts the other. In several applications, a transaction should operate outside the scope of the transaction that executed it. This can happen, for e.g. If a transaction calls out to a data cartridge.
An autonomous transaction is an independent transaction started by the other transaction, the main transaction. The Autonomous transactions suspend the main transaction, to do the SQL operations, commit or roll back these operations, and then resume the major transaction.
